Protecting Teens

Cal Newport discusses the need for parents to have support in enforcing restrictions on social media use for teenagers, highlighting the importance of creating a social cover for those who want to opt out. He suggests implementing a federal age restriction of 16 for social media use, providing ammunition for parents and mental well-being for teens.
